PROFESSIONAL EXPERIENCE:

Network Administrator

Confidential

Responsibilities:

  • Implemented Policy based routing with EIGRP and setup redistribution with OSPF and EIGRP.
  • Implemented multi - area OSPF environment using the following sub-technologies: authentication, Stub/NSSA areas, Virtual-links, Priority manipulation.
  • Configured RIP and EIGRP routing protocol in a complex network environment with the following attributes: Summarizing networks, passive interfaces, load balancing / load sharing, authentication, EIGRP over NBMA. Implemented Network Address Translation using Static NAT, Dynamic NAT, and PAT.
  • Configured VTP Servers to propagate VLAN information between connected switches in the same domain
  • Implemented Frame-Relay between network devices using point-to-point and multi-point on sub-interfaces.
  • Configured loopback addresses on routers and switches to provide stability for dynamic routing protocols
  • Proficient with IP access lists, Cisco Discovery Protocol (CDP), Static Routing, Network Address Translation (NAT), VLAN Trunking Protocol (VTP), Spanning Tree Protocol (STP), Inter-VLAN routing, HSRP, Policy Based Routing, etc.
  • Proficient with HyperTerminal and Cisco IOS including Command modes, Context -- Sensitive Help, Command line editing, Examining Router Status, Global Configuration, Neighboring devices, Backup and Restore, Routing Table Setup, etc.
  • Implement VLAN Trunking Protocol to reduce administrative overhead. Enable secure sharing of VLAN information to prevent the introduction of rogue devices from affecting the VLAN database. Shutdown unused switch ports following Layer 2 security best practices.
  • Supply critical and specialized network analysis of WLAN infrastructure and the existing campus LAN
  • Analyze, support, plan, execute and organize updates of network change applications as needed
  • Assess the present network infrastructure and layout
  • Carry out and organize modifications to streamline reporting, tracking, and community administration
  • Create and manage Local VLANs based on department function, and configure ports with static VLAN assignment, static 802.1Q trunks, and dynamic ISL trunking using PAgP for layer 2 forwarding. Utilize VLAN Spanning-Tree in conjunction with PVST+ for compatibility between Cisco and Juniper switches.
  • Configure edge ports for fast-transitioning into the forwarding state to fix workstation startup connectivity delays.
  • Modify spanning-tree parameters for manual root bridge assignment. Implement ether-channels between each switch using PAgP for negotiation.
  • Modify ether-channel load balancing method.
  • Implement WAN links between sites using frame-relay point-to-point and multipoint connections to establish connectivity between each of the four sites as required.
  • Establish frame-relay point-to-point connections three of the sites creating a full mesh.
  • Implement hub and spoke network between three of the sites with the main office as the hub for redundant connections.
